Explanation:

1)

Step1: Set up the equation

In a rectangle, opposite sides are equal. So \(3x - 10=-22 + 5x\).

Step2: Solve for \(x\)

Subtract \(3x\) from both sides: \(-10=-22 + 2x\).
Add \(22\) to both sides: \(12 = 2x\).
Divide by \(2\): \(x = 6\).

Step3: Find the width

Substitute \(x = 6\) into \(3x-10\): \(3\times6 - 10=18 - 10 = 8\) in.

2)

Step1: Set up the equation

Since opposite sides of a rectangle are equal, \(2x-29=8 + x\).

Step2: Solve for \(x\)

Subtract \(x\) from both sides: \(x-29 = 8\).
Add \(29\) to both sides: \(x=37\).

Step3: Find the length

Substitute \(x = 37\) into \(2x - 29\): \(2\times37-29=74 - 29=45\) yd.

3)

Step1: Set up the equation

For the rectangle, \(34 + 7x=-6x - 5\).

Step2: Solve for \(x\)

Add \(6x\) to both sides: \(34+13x=-5\).
Subtract \(34\) from both sides: \(13x=-39\).
Divide by \(13\): \(x=-3\).

Step3: Find the length

Substitute \(x=-3\) into \(34 + 7x\): \(34+7\times(-3)=34 - 21 = 13\) ft.

4)

Step1: Set up the equation

Because opposite sides of a rectangle are equal, \(4x + 63=9x+28\).

Step2: Solve for \(x\)

Subtract \(4x\) from both sides: \(63 = 5x+28\).
Subtract \(28\) from both sides: \(35 = 5x\).
Divide by \(5\): \(x = 7\).

Step3: Find the width

Substitute \(x = 7\) into \(4x + 63\): \(4\times7+63=28 + 63=91\) in.

5)

Step1: Set up the equation

In the rectangle, \(-8x=-2x + 30\).

Step2: Solve for \(x\)

Add \(8x\) to both sides: \(0 = 6x+30\).
Subtract \(30\) from both sides: \(-30 = 6x\).
Divide by \(6\): \(x=-5\).

Step3: Find the width

Substitute \(x=-5\) into \(-8x\): \(-8\times(-5)=40\) yd.

6)

Step1: Set up the equation

Since opposite sides of a rectangle are equal, \(-10x + 47=15+6x\).

Step2: Solve for \(x\)

Add \(10x\) to both sides: \(47=15 + 16x\).
Subtract \(15\) from both sides: \(32 = 16x\).
Divide by \(16\): \(x = 2\).

Step3: Find the length

Substitute \(x = 2\) into \(-10x + 47\): \(-10\times2+47=-20 + 47=27\) ft.

Answer:

  1. \(x = 6\), width \(=8\) in
  2. \(x = 37\), length \(=45\) yd
  3. \(x=-3\), length \(=13\) ft
  4. \(x = 7\), width \(=91\) in
  5. \(x=-5\), width \(=40\) yd
  6. \(x = 2\), length \(=27\) ft
